🌄 Description & Location
BIG4 Eco Resort Townsville is a family-owned, eco‑accredited caravan park set on approximately 14 acres of lush, landscaped grounds in Nome, just a 10–15 minute drive south of central Townsville. It features wetlands, abundant native wildlife, and a relaxed vibe with easy access to city and coastal attractions.
🏞️ History
🌱 Certified under eco‑tourism standards, the resort is part of Townsville’s broader push for environmentally responsible tourism.
🛠️ It operates independently from township utilities, utilising bore water with reverse osmosis and on‑site wastewater treatment.
🔋 Solar PV panels with battery backup significantly offset its electricity use.
🧰 Facilities and Amenities
🛏️ Powered caravan and camping sites, including drive‑through and slab sites
⛺ Unpowered camping sites
🎪 Eco‑glamping tents (Deluxe, Family, Accessible)
🚿 Flush toilets and hot showers
🧺 Camp kitchen and communal laundry facilities
🏊 Heated pool and spa
☕ On‑site café/bar (Black Barra Bar & Café) overlooking constructed wetland
♿ Accessible facilities—catering for guests with mobility considerations
🐾 Pet‑friendly sites available (by arrangement)
🌐 Free WiFi around the park
🔌 LPG bottle swap available
🚮 On‑site dump station
🧭 Secure gated entry
